Output 43cd7769976a033d4db8705b7a3fc2341f95629fe87ef022e1cac0c8f61b8b5f:0

value
848437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f03de48af055d83bc5e56fa2be8f948e4beedc9 OP_EQUAL
address
3Bp1ZcPHAdgR8zdjPU396oqrqhuTyZi6hw
transaction
43cd7769976a033d4db8705b7a3fc2341f95629fe87ef022e1cac0c8f61b8b5f
spent
true